Date: 12th October 2004
Title: Transmode Targets Storage Extension Market with High Capacity GFP/VCAT
Data-Centre Interconnect Solution
Transmode
Systems AB, a leading global supplier of Optical Networking solutions,
today marked its participation at the Storage Expo event in London by
announcing a new solution for the delivery of Data Centre Interconnect
Services within, and beyond, Metro Optical Networks.
Following on from the global launch in June of the Transmode Service Extender
platform (TSE), Transmode is targeting the Storage Extension Market as
a key growth application for this product. Transmode's Storage Extender,
which will be shown at this year's Storage Expo event in London on the
13th-14th October, is a compact (2RU) Storage Extension platform with
a set of configuration options to specifically address the market for
Ultra-Broadband Storage Extension over Next-Gen SDH/SONET. The solution
leverages Transmode's core strengths in low-cost, flexible and easy-to-deploy
optical solutions.
Enterprises have a growing need to consolidate data centres and implement
business continuance strategies to reduce cost and safeguard operations
in an increasingly uncertain world. Transmode's Storage Extender expands
the company's success in private/leased C/DWDM based Storage Extension
to the mid-tier end-user market by allowing Service Providers to offer
Storage Extension Services over their Next Gen SDH/SONET networks in a
far more cost effective manner than deploying full MSPP functionality
at the edge or serving individual services over dark fibre access.
The TSE platform uses a fully modular architecture and "open port" concept
to allow up to 24 high-capacity Storage and/or Ethernet signals to be
aggregated on to single or multiple 2.5Gbps SDH/SONET-framed uplinks using
standards compliant Generic Framing Procedure (GFP) and Virtual Concatenation
technologies. Up to 6x 2.5G SONET/SDH channels can be packed onto a single
fibre pair using integrated, pluggable C/DWDM optical interfaces making
it equally suited as a "partner platform" for the latest generation of
MSPP/MSTP Metro Core products or direct data centre interconnection over
dark fibre networks in point-point or ring configurations.
Transmode's "open port" concept offers full client port flexibility from
a single card type, with different services configurable on a per-port
basis. The platform's future-proof architecture allows new Traffic Aggregation
Modules (TAMs) to be introduced as customer requirements evolve - with
10Gbit/S Ethernet and Fibre Channel planned.
Despite the advanced functionality of the TSE and the Storage Extender
application, the platform inherits the key attributes of the company's
System 1100 C/DWDM family - plug-and-play service activation and low first-in
cost - that has led to the system being deployed by almost 50 Service
Provider and Enterprise customers globally since 2002.

About Transmode Systems: AB Transmode Systems is a leading global
supplier of Smart Solutions for Optical Access. The company pioneered
a new generation of optical transmission system built on CWDM technology,
the System 1100, which redefined the price/performance benchmark for metropolitan
and access networking and is now deployed in Service Provider and Enterprise
networks globally. Based in Stockholm, Sweden, Transmode has now broadened
its product portfolio to encompass next-generation edge aggregation solutions
for SDH/SONET and dark fibre networks.
